
The Junior Springboks have called up outside back Wandile Mlaba as replacement for Likhona Finca, who sustained a hand injury and will not be in contention Friday’s clash with Wales in Cape Town.
The match at DHL Stadium kicks off at 14h00 and is the SA U20s’ last World Rugby Under-20 Championship fixture.
Apart from Finca, three more players were also ruled out of selection for Friday's clash with Wales in Cape Town: Tiaan Jacobs (ankle), Michail Damon (groin) and Thabang Mahashe (concussion).
According to team physician, Dr Clement Plaatjies, the short turnaround time between matches means it’s a challenge for injured players to recover in time for the next match.
“Minor injuries take about a week to recover from, but the time frame of this competition means it is a challenge to do that,” said Dr Plaatjies.
“I think it’s a testament to our conditioning that, up to now, we've been able to cope well with getting the majority of players to be in contention for selection.”
